What affects the price

The final price for your gas fireplace installation depends on several moving parts. It starts with the unit itself—whether you choose a basic insert or a high-end designer model with custom stone work. We also look at your existing venting setup; if we need to run new lines or modify your chimney, labor costs will increase. Can you put a gas fireplace insert in an existing fireplace?

Yes, installing a gas fireplace insert into an existing fireplace is a common and highly effective upgrade for Colorado Springs homes. Licensed professionals will assess your current fireplace to confirm compatibility and safety. They can then expertly install the insert, often utilizing existing chimney structures to minimize disruption.

What are the disadvantages of a gas fireplace?

For some in Colorado Springs, the initial cost of a gas fireplace might be a consideration compared to other heating methods. While the flame is adjustable, it may not replicate the authentic crackle and glow of a wood fire. Additionally, a gas line is necessary for operation. However, the ease of use and efficiency are significant benefits for many.

What is the lifespan of a gas fireplace?

A properly maintained gas fireplace insert in a Colorado Springs home can typically last between 15 to 20 years, and often longer. Regular professional servicing is crucial for ensuring its safe and efficient operation. This annual check-up helps prevent potential issues and extends the overall life of your unit.
